Title: The Innovations of William R. Kerr
Introduction
William R. Kerr is an accomplished inventor based in Peru, MA (US). He is known for his significant contributions to the field of hydrostatic transmissions. His innovative approach has led to the development of a unique patent that enhances the functionality of these systems.
Latest Patents
Kerr holds a patent for a "Continuously variable hydrostatic transmission including a pulse width." This invention features a controller that adjusts the ratio of a continuously variable hydrostatic transmission based on the angular position of a swashplate. The design includes an actuator with a cylinder that slidingly receives a piston, defining a pair of chambers. Two solenoid valves connect each chamber selectively to sump pump pressure or atmospheric pressure. These valves are energized with a stream of pulses, creating differential fluid pressures that produce movement of the piston. This movement is linked to the swashplate, allowing for precise adjustments in its angular position. The rate of change of the swashplate's angular position is controlled by pulse width modulation of the pulse stream.
